Former Indian cricketer and batting legend Sunil Gavaskar has opened up about the speculations on the possible rift between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ma. Well, just a day after Rohit Sharma was ruled out from the upcoming Test series against South Africa due to an injury, the news of Virat Kohli wanting to be rested from the ODI series broke the internet.
More than the reasons behind the decision, it was the timing of the announcements that led to speculations about a possible rift between the two players.
The rumors of an alleged rift between Virat and Rohit have been doing rounds on social media ever since the Mumbai cricketer took over the ODI captaincy of the national team from the Delhi batter last week. But legendary batter Sunil Gavaskar doesn’t want to add fuel to the fire and urged the cricket fans to be patient with both the cricketers as neither of them has come up and said anything on the matter.
Gavaskar also expressed his disappointment with Mohammad Azharuddin’s tweet on the alleged rift between Virat and Rohit. Gavaskar asked Azhar to share the inside information if he has any. He said:
“The question is, ‘is there anything simmering at all (between Kohli and Rohit)?’, Unless both the players come out with something, we should not jump to conclusions. Yes, Azharuddin has said something but if he has got some inside information about what has happened then he should be coming out and telling us what happened.”
He added:
“Till then, I will give the benefit of the doubt to both the players. Because both have served Indian cricket brilliantly and I don’t think it is fair at all for any one of us, without having exact information, to be pointing fingers at either of them,”
For the unversed, Azhar, via a Tweet, had expressed his concern over the alleged rift between both the batting stalwarts of team India. He had also questioned the timing of their breaks. He had tweeted:
“Virat Kohli has informed that he’s not available for the ODI series & Rohit Sharma is unavailable fr d upcoming test. There is no harm in takin a break but d timing has to be better. This just substantiates speculation abt d rift. Neither wil be giving up d other form of cricket.”
